When the last old library in town is scheduled for demolition, something ancient stirs inside its walls.

Pip is a tiny, glowing creature who has slept for decades because the world stopped wondering. Pip exists for one purpose: to ask the simple, powerful questions that help people remember what they've forgotten - how to notice, how to care, and how to feel alive again.

Ten-year-old Elle has learned not to ask for too much. She keeps her hopes small and her heart protected. But when Pip suddenly appears on her shoulder, the two of them set off on a gentle, magical journey through the city.

Together they meet a barista who no longer tastes his coffee, a busy mother who never looks out her window, a teenager who hid away his guitar, an old painter who locked up his brushes, and a grieving father who can't see the hearts his young daughter draws in chalk. With every kind and curious question Pip asks, hearts begin to open once more.

Warm, wise, and full of quiet magic, Pip and the Forgetting is a tender story about rediscovering wonder, the courage to ask "why," and how small acts of kindness can heal even the heaviest hearts.

Perfect for readers ages 8 to 14 and anyone who has ever felt the world moving too fast.
